Product Usage
Apply an appropriate amount of Shampoo to wet hair.
Work into lather and massage from scalp to hair ends.
Rinse thoroughly with warm water.
For optimal results, follow with Naturals by Watsons Conditioner.

Warnings
Keep out of reach of children. Avoid direct contact with eyes. If contact occurs, rinse immediately with water. If any irritation develops, discontinue use and consult a doctor if necessary.
